People sometimes ask about the difference between being bisexual vs. being pansexual.The main differences between pansexual and bisexual are listed below; pansexual means being attracted to all genders, also including agender, whereas bisexual means being attracted to two or more (not all) genders and not necessarily cis men and cis women. pansexual is non-binary, on the other hand, bisexual is gender binary.

Introduction. In this article, we will explore the top 10 differences between pansexual and bisexual individuals. While both pansexuality and bisexuality fall under the umbrella term of non-monosexuality, there are distinct differences that separate these two sexual orientations.

Both pansexual and omnisexual are rather new words in relation to labeling sexualities, but both stem from different languages. The prefix pan- comes from the Greek word ‘pan’ meaning all, while the prefix omni- comes from the Latin word ‘omni’, which also means all. No difference in psychological distress was observed between groups. However, pansexual identification was indirectly associated with psychological distress via elevated stigma consciousness. Similarly, there were no differences in psychological well-being between bisexual and pansexual women.

BISEXUAL or BI: A person who experiences sexual, romantic, physical, and/or spiritual attraction to more than one gender, not necessarily at the same time, in the same way, or to the same degree. Omnisexual and pansexual, which refers to being attracted to people of any gender identity, are often used interchangeably, though there are differences between the two.
